grantfair2001 wrote:
> I had been aerating my CuCl etchant with a small vacuum pump used as
> an air source....
> The tools etc had a fine coating of what looked like rust on many
> surfaces. I rinsed these with a rag soaked in a solution of sodium
> bicarbonate and rinsed them off with a bit of water. A slight polish
> with extremely fine emory took the rust off, but I will have lots of
> this to do.
>
> What is the best way to deal with this rust and any residual HCl?
HCl fumes make everything oxidize. About the only thing to do is vent
it out doors, or bubble the exhaust thru a secondary tank of water.
